Commercial Deck Repair in Seattle, WA
Commercial deck repair services focus on restoring and maintaining outdoor decking structures for commercial properties, including office buildings, restaurants, and retail spaces. These projects typically involve fixing damaged or rotting wood, replacing worn or broken boards, repairing railings, and addressing foundational issues such as sagging or uneven surfaces. Property owners often seek these services to ensure safety, improve appearance, and extend the lifespan of their decks, especially after weather-related wear or accidental damage. Before requesting repairs, it’s helpful to understand the current condition of the deck, the materials used, and any specific safety concerns or code requirements that may apply.
Property owners should consider the scope of the repair project, including whether structural components need reinforcement or replacement, and whether upgrades or modifications are desired. It’s also important to assess if the deck has existing permits or inspections, as well as any ongoing maintenance needs. Clear communication about the deck’s history, the extent of damage, and desired outcomes can help ensure the repair work aligns with property standards and safety expectations. Proper evaluation before beginning repairs can contribute to a durable and visually appealing outdoor space.

Common Commercial Deck Repair Jobs
Commercial deck repair involves fixing damaged or rotting deck boards to restore safety and appearance.
Structural reinforcement includes strengthening supports and joists to ensure long-term stability.
Surface restoration focuses on replacing or resurfacing worn or cracked decking materials.
Leak and drainage repair addresses issues with water intrusion that can cause deck deterioration.
Railing and stair repair ensures that all safety features are secure and compliant with standards.
Preventative maintenance includes sealing and weatherproofing to extend the life of the deck.
Commercial Deck Repair Questions
What types of damage can occur to a commercial deck? Common issues include rotting wood, loose or broken boards, rusted hardware, and structural instability that may require repairs.
How can I tell if a commercial deck needs repair? Signs include sagging, uneven surfaces, cracked or splintered wood, and visible corrosion or rust on metal components.
What are typical repairs for a damaged commercial deck? Repairs often involve replacing damaged boards, tightening or replacing hardware, sealing wood surfaces, and addressing underlying structural issues.
Is maintenance necessary to prevent future damage? Regular inspections and timely repairs help maintain deck integrity and prevent more extensive damage over time.
